WebThe inspection process involves observations; interviews with residents, residents’ family members and facility staff; and record review of documentation. Inspectors may cite the facility with one or more deficiencies if the facility it is not in compliance with federal and/or state regulations. State inspection or “survey” reports contain information about any deficiencies found when inspectors complete their annual inspection of the facility. Inspections take place at least every 9 to 15 months. WebInspections are based on compliance in 2 areas: Health, which includes things such as appropriately supervising resident levels, failure to conduct employee background checks, management of the facility and other items that could affect resident health. WebThe New York State Department of Health, Division of Quality and Surveillance for Nursing Homes and ICFs/MR, licenses nursing homes and conducts investigations (also known as … WebThe State conducts inspections of each nursing home that participates in Medicare and/or Medicaid on average about once a year. If the nursing home is performing poorly, however, the State inspectors may go in more frequently. The State also investigates complaints about nursing home care.
